EZ’s Green Sweater and ABCSJ

We just got a shipment of the Green Sweater pattern, recently featured in Twist Collective. You can read about the discovery of this long-lost design by Elizabeth Zimmermann here and read about its recreation here. We also got in the ABCSJ pattern. Elizabeth Zimmermann’s timeless Baby Surprise Jacket (BSJ) has been upsized and expanded. It now comes in adult (A) and child (C) sizes. The pattern booklet features more fleshed out instructions than Elizabeth’s original “pithy” rendition. It also features color illustrations that outline the pattern construction. Spud & Chloë made a huge splash this summer. Their line features luxurious yarns in fresh and fun colors. Made of superwash 80% wool/20% silk, Fine is a sock-weight yarn, ideal for Fair Isle and detailed work—and of course, some pretty fancy footwork. Fine comes in a great mod color palette.
